What I Consider Before Buying Any Upgrade

Before I spend money on an upgrade, I ask myself a few simple questions:

  • Will this improve my comfort or control?
  • Is it compatible with my specific 995 model?
  • Is it easy to install, or will I need a gunsmith?
  • Does it add real value, or is it just cosmetic?

I have learned that the best upgrades are the ones that solve a problem I actually have, not just the ones that look good online.

My Favorite Types of Hi-Point 995 Carbine Upgrades

1. Optics and Mounts

One of the first upgrades I consider is a solid optic mount and a red dot or scope. I like this upgrade because it helps me acquire targets faster and improves accuracy at the range. A sturdy mount matters just as much as the optic itself, so I always look for one that holds zero well.

2. Stocks and Braces

I have found that changing the stock can make the carbine feel much better in my hands. A more ergonomic stock can improve shoulder fit, balance, and overall comfort. If I want better control, this is one of the upgrades I look at first.

3. Charging Handle Upgrades

A larger or more comfortable charging handle is a small upgrade, but I think it makes a noticeable difference. It is easier for me to manipulate, especially when I am wearing gloves or moving quickly at the range.

4. Sling Attachments

I like adding a sling because it makes carrying the carbine much easier. If I plan to move around a lot, a good sling setup helps me keep the firearm secure and ready. This is a practical upgrade I would not overlook.

5. Trigger Improvements

A smoother trigger can help with better shot control. I always check reviews carefully before buying a trigger upgrade because I want something that improves feel without hurting reliability. For me, this is one of the more important performance-related upgrades.

6. Foregrips and Hand Stops

If I want better control during handling, I look at foregrips or hand stops. These can make the carbine feel more stable and comfortable, especially during longer range sessions.

What I Look for in Quality Upgrades

When I shop for Hi-Point 995 Carbine upgrades, I focus on:

  • Durability
  • Easy installation
  • Good customer reviews
  • Compatibility with my model
  • Value for the price

I have learned that a cheap upgrade is not always a good deal if it breaks quickly or does not fit properly.

My Advice on Budgeting for Upgrades

I prefer to upgrade the carbine in stages rather than buying everything at once. That way, I can test each change and see what actually helps me. My usual order is:

  1. Optic or optic mount
  2. Sling
  3. Stock or grip improvements
  4. Trigger or control upgrades
  5. Cosmetic changes last

This approach helps me avoid wasting money on parts I do not really need.
